Panna Cotta With A Coulis Of Lime-strawberries

Total Time: 20 mins Preparation Time: 10 mins Cook Time: 10 mins

Ingredients

  • 500 ml whipping cream
  • 500 ml milk
  • 80 g granulated sugar
  • 6 gelatin, leaves (10 gram, or see instructions)
  • 1 vanilla pod
  • 1 piece lemon zest
  • 500 g strawberries
  • 4 tablespoons granulated sugar
  • 4 tablespoons lime juice
  • raspberries or blueberries (to garnish)

Recipe

  • 1 put gelatine leaves for 10 minutes in cold water.
  • 2 split vanilla pods in two (in length).
  • 3 mix cream with milk in medium-sized saucepan.
  • 4 add vanille pods and gently heat without letting it boil, simmer for 5 minutes.
  • 5 squeeze gelatine leaves with your hands and whisk into hot panna cotta beofre
  • 6 remove and discard the lemon zest & vanilla pods.
  • 7 remove pan from fire and whisk gelatine into hot panna cotta to dissolve.
  • 8 rinse ramekins with water (optional: grease with almond oil).
  • 9 pour cream into eight wet panna cotta molds or ramekins.
  • 10 cover with cling film and leave to rest in fridge for at least 3 hours (or overnight).
  • 11 for the coulis.
  • 12 rinse the strawberries quickly under cool water and drain.
  • 13 clean and cut in quarters.
  • 14 combine in small saucepan with the sugar and four tablespoons of water.
  • 15 bring to simmer and remove from heat immediately.
  • 16 pour into blender and mix with short pulses.
  • 17 cool,to room termperature and refrigerate until ready to serve.
